Control Groups
Groups in experimental research that do not receive the experimental treatment, allowing for comparison to assess the effect of the treatment.
Non-experimental Studies
Research methods that do not involve the manipulation of variables, often used to observe and analyze phenomena as they naturally occur.
Meta-analysis
A statistical technique that combines the results of multiple scientific studies to arrive at a conclusion about a body of research, often used to assess the effectiveness of interventions.
Inferential Statistics
A branch of statistics that allows one to make predictions or inferences about a population based on a sample.
